Zhao Prison means that the emperor ordered someone to be imprisoned, and this prison is Zhao Prison. The emperor has the final say on the case. Of course, not everyone has such treatment. Most of them are high officials such as Jiuqing, but there are exceptions for those who are named by the emperor to deal with.

Institutions like Zhao Prison have been established in all dynasties, but most of them are symbolic. This violent institution that is above the law is just a powerful means for the emperor to punish those who wantonly violate the law.

The Zhao Prison of the Ming Dynasty, also known as the Zhen Fu Si Prison, was ordered by the emperor to detain and interrogate prisoners. All prisoners only had the status of prisoners when they arrived here.

In the prison of Zhenfu, his room is low on the ground, and its walls are several feet thick. Even if the next door howls, no sound can be heard.
